Background: Why the Body Systems Topic Works at Home
Human biology is inherently relatable—every child has a body they can observe and test. Basic systems (skeletal, muscular, digestive, circulatory, respiratory, nervous) can be taught without expensive equipment. Common approaches include:

- Analog models: Using a sponge and water to show how kidneys filter, or a paper-towel roll as a spine.
- Storytelling: Framing the heart as a delivery service or the stomach as a blender.
- Movement games: Simon Says with muscle names, or obstacle courses that mimic nerve signals.
These methods align with the Montessori and project-based learning trends that many homeschoolers and supplementing families adopt.
User Concerns
Despite the appeal, parents report several practical hurdles:
- Accuracy vs. oversimplification: Simplifying for a 5-year-old can introduce misconceptions (e.g., “the stomach breaks food” ignores role of saliva and enzymes).
- Age span: Teaching a 4-year-old and a 10-year-old together requires layered lessons and different vocabularies.
- Time and mess: Hands-on models (e.g., digestive system using crackers and baggies) require setup and cleanup.
- Discomfort with certain topics: Some parents avoid reproductive or excretory system details until later ages, leaving gaps.
A common solution is to use a “spiral” curriculum: revisit each system each year with increasing depth.
Likely Impact on Learning and Family Dynamics
When done consistently, home body-science instruction can:
- Improve health habits: Kids who understand how their lungs work may be more willing to exercise or avoid smoke.
- Boost curiosity: Simple questions (“What happens if I hold my breath?”) lead to self-directed exploration.
- Strengthen parent-child bond: Shared experiments create memorable experiences and discussion.
- Reduce anxiety about medical visits: Knowing organ locations and functions makes doctor visits less mysterious.
However, no formal evidence yet points to long-term academic gains versus classroom-only instruction; most benefits appear anecdotal and depend on consistency.
What to Watch Next
Several developments may shape how families teach body systems at home:
- EdTech integration: Augmented reality apps that overlay anatomy onto a child’s own body (e.g., showing a beating heart on a tablet screen over the chest) are becoming more affordable.
- Curriculum packaging: Publishers are releasing home-friendly kits with reusable materials and graded lesson cards.
- Policy shifts: As more states expand homeschooling options, public libraries and museums may offer free lending programs for anatomical models.
- Parent training: Short online courses for adults on how to teach basic biology without jargon may reduce the “I don’t know enough” barrier.
Families should monitor these resources critically—some are gimmicky and lack pedagogical grounding, while others align with developmental stages.
